Martin James 1535–1562 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 1535

Birth Location: Smerden, Kent, , England

Death Date: 1562

Death Location: Smarden, Kent, , England

Father: Edmund James

Mother: Ann Ramsay

Spouse(s):

Children(s):

Martin James was born in 1535 in Smerden, Kent, , England, the child of Edmund James And Ann Ramsay. Martin James passed away in 1562 in Smarden, Kent, , England.
